Refrigerators, commonly found in residential kitchens, exhibit weight variations contingent on their type, with compact models designed for apartments typically weighing less than full-sized, stainless steel refrigerators intended for larger households. The weight of a refrigerator is a critical factor during relocation or installation, influencing the resources and manpower required for safe handling. Consumers often consider the weight alongside energy consumption and storage capacity when selecting a new appliance.

Compressor Type: Efficiency and Noise
The compressor is the heart of your refrigerator, responsible for circulating refrigerant and keeping things cool. Different compressor types, like linear and inverter compressors, have different efficiency and noise levels. Inverter compressors are generally more energy-efficient and quieter, but they can also be more expensive. Pay attention to the compressor type, especially if you’re sensitive to noise or concerned about energy consumption.

Compressor: The Heart of the Cooling System
Think of the compressor as the heart of your refrigerator. This little engine is responsible for circulating the refrigerant, a special substance that absorbs and releases heat, thus creating the cooling effect. There are various types of compressors, some more efficient than others. Linear compressors, for example, are known for their energy savings, while inverter compressors adjust their speed to match cooling demands, further boosting efficiency.
Condenser Coils: Releasing the Heat
The condenser coils are where the refrigerant releases the heat it has absorbed from inside the fridge. Usually located on the back or bottom of the unit, these coils dissipate heat into the surrounding air. To keep your fridge running smoothly, make sure these coils are free from dust and debris. A quick vacuum every six months can do wonders! This will assist with refrigerator longevity!
Evaporator Coils: Absorbing the Heat
Now, let’s head inside the refrigerator to find the evaporator coils. These coils are responsible for absorbing heat from the interior, chilling the air that circulates around your food. They’re typically located inside the freezer compartment or behind a panel in the refrigerator section. Without these guys, you would need to eat your yogurt warm!
Insulation: Keeping the Cold In
Insulation is the unsung hero of temperature control. This barrier minimizes heat transfer from the outside, helping maintain a consistent temperature inside the refrigerator. Common insulation materials include foam, which is effective at trapping air and preventing heat flow. The better the insulation, the less your fridge has to work, saving you energy (and money!).

Drawers: Specialized Storage Units
Refrigerators often come equipped with specialized drawers designed to maintain optimal conditions for specific foods. Crisper drawers regulate humidity to keep fruits and vegetables fresh, while deli drawers provide a cooler temperature for meats and cheeses. These drawers help extend the shelf life of your groceries, reducing food waste.
Doors: Sealing in Freshness
The doors are the gateway to your refrigerated goods, and a proper seal is essential for maintaining temperature and preventing air leaks. Door seals, or gaskets, create an airtight barrier when the door is closed. Over time, these seals can become worn or damaged, leading to energy loss and food spoilage. Regularly inspect and clean the door seals to ensure optimal performance. If they’re cracked or torn, it’s time for a replacement! A perfectly good fridge can be a bad fridge!

Empty vs. Full Weight: Handling and Floor Load
Now, picture this: an empty refrigerator is like a lightweight boxer, easy to move around. But once you load it up with groceries, it transforms into a heavyweight contender. That’s the difference between empty weight and full weight. The empty weight is what you’ll deal with during installation, but the full weight? That’s what your floor needs to handle day in and day out. A fridge packed with gallons of milk, juicy watermelons, and enough leftovers to feed a small army can add a significant amount of weight.
Shipping Weight vs. Actual Weight: What to Expect During Delivery
Ever ordered something online and been surprised by the size of the box? That’s shipping weight for you! Shipping weight includes all the packaging – the cardboard, the foam, the protective wrapping. Actual weight is just the fridge itself. Knowing the difference helps you prepare for delivery. The delivery guys will be dealing with the shipping weight, but once you unpack it, you’re back to the actual weight for maneuvering it into place. Don’t be fooled by the shipping weight; it’s more about bulk than heft.
Weight Distribution: Ensuring Stability and Safety
Imagine balancing a bowling ball on a toothpick. That’s bad weight distribution! A refrigerator needs to be stable, and that means even weight distribution. An unevenly distributed load can lead to tipping, which is a recipe for disaster – both for your fridge and anyone nearby. Ensure the refrigerator is standing on a flat, level surface and adjust the legs as needed.
Floor Load Capacity: Verifying Floor Strength
This is where things get serious. Floor load capacity refers to the maximum weight your floor can safely support per square foot. Older homes, in particular, might have floors that aren’t up to the challenge of a fully loaded refrigerator. Check your home’s structural specifications or consult a professional to ensure your floor can handle the weight. Ignoring this could lead to sagging floors or worse! It’s always better to be safe than sorry and end up with a refrigerator-sized hole in your kitchen floor.

What factors determine a refrigerator’s weight?
The size of a refrigerator significantly influences its weight. Larger refrigerators generally incorporate more materials, increasing the overall mass. Material composition plays a crucial role, with steel and glass components contributing substantial weight. The presence of features like ice makers and water dispensers adds to the weight, due to additional plumbing and mechanisms. Insulation type impacts weight; denser insulation materials increase overall mass for better thermal performance. The compressor is a heavy component; its size and type directly affect the total weight of the refrigerator.
How does refrigerator type affect its weight?
Top-freezer refrigerators typically weigh less due to their simpler design. Bottom-freezer models are heavier because the compressor is often located at the bottom. Side-by-side refrigerators usually weigh more, reflecting their larger size and dual-door design. French door refrigerators generally have the highest weight among standard models, attributable to their complex structure. Mini-refrigerators are lightweight, designed for portability and minimal storage needs.
What is the average weight range for different types of refrigerators?
Mini-refrigerators typically weigh between 30 to 50 pounds, suitable for easy transport. Top-freezer refrigerators generally range from 150 to 250 pounds, balancing capacity and weight. Bottom-freezer refrigerators commonly weigh 200 to 300 pounds, varying with features. Side-by-side refrigerators often weigh 250 to 350 pounds, given their larger structure. French door refrigerators typically weigh 300 to 400 pounds, reflecting their enhanced features and size.
How do commercial refrigerators compare in weight to residential models?
Commercial refrigerators are heavier due to their robust construction and larger capacity. Residential refrigerators prioritize aesthetics and space efficiency, affecting their weight. Walk-in coolers can weigh several hundred pounds, designed for substantial storage needs. Display refrigerators often incorporate glass and lighting, increasing their overall weight. Industrial refrigerators are the heaviest, built for demanding environments and large-scale cooling.
